I just level it on the windshield..as low as possible. Make sure the cord isn't too tight because if it pulls on g-tech, it won't be as accurate. Also make sure the g-tech is straight facing towards the rear of the car. Because some people may have it towards the driver and that will make it less accurate.

That's for the HP rating, which I found be very close to a Dynojet reading. You have the weight the car on a scale then add your weight. A lot of people think the sticker on the door is the weight of the car, wrong. That's the Gross weight. You need the curb weight of the car which is about 800lbs less usually.

I tested many stock cars with the g-tech and most automatic cars gives a 20% lower reading that Advertised HP. Most 5 speed car has about a 10-20% lower HP. So it's comparable to dynojet and very repeateable.
